My $10 Challenge Entry

Just sort of realized that I never got around to posting my pickup for the $10 Challenge that Chris Olds of the Beckett Blog posted last week. I only utilized five of the $10 to buy this collection of Thurman Munson postcards that has been taunting me since I first started going to my LCS a few years ago:


I finally pulled the trigger on them and I think they are pretty nice. Some of the paintings are better than others but I'm glad I bought them. And by the way, my card shop had the same Hank Aaron card that Chris highlighted in his post for $20 while he was able to pick up a copy for $5.50. Nice job Chris!

Here are each of the 12 post cards in the collection. The reverse says they are limited to 5,000 sets.
